Die Zeit is a German national weekly newspaper published in Hamburg in Germany. The newspaper is generally considered to be among the German newspapers of record and is known for its long and extensive articles.

Woltemade Transfer: Stuttgart Rejects Bayern Munich's Offers

VfB Stuttgart officially ended transfer negotiations with Bayern Munich for Nick Woltemade, rejecting all offers despite the player's desire to join Bayern and an agreement between the player and the club. The transfer window closing in two weeks leaves the possibility of a late transfer open.

German Mayors Push for Unique City License Plates

Seventeen Baden-Württemberg mayors petitioned their state's transport ministry for unique city license plates, mirroring similar requests across Germany; however, the federal government is pessimistic about the initiative's success.

Israel's West Bank Settlement Plan Condemned Internationally

Israel's plan to build over 3,000 housing units in the E1 settlement east of Jerusalem has triggered widespread international condemnation for violating international law and undermining the two-state solution, with the UN and EU urging Israel to halt construction.

UN Report: 25% Surge in Global Conflict-Related Sexual Violence in 2024

A UN report reveals a 25% surge in global conflict-related sexual violence in 2024, exceeding 4,600 survivors, with most cases in the Central African Republic, Congo, Haiti, Somalia, and South Sudan; Russian and Israeli actors are flagged for potential inclusion on a blacklist of perpetrators.

Second Night of Violent Anti-Vucic Protests in Serbia

Following a train station collapse in November 2024 that killed 16, violent protests against Serbian President Aleksandar Vucic's government entered a second night, resulting in injured police officers, arrests, and the vandalization of ruling party offices in Novi Sad and Belgrade.

Germany Pledges Aid to Afghans Facing Deportation from Pakistan

Germany's Foreign Minister pledged aid to Afghans facing deportation from Pakistan, where 2,400 with German intake approvals await visas; the situation highlights the complexities of refugee resettlement amidst political instability and legal challenges.

Stuttgart's Heat Bus Addresses Homeless Needs During Heatwave

Stuttgart's German Red Cross operates a "heat bus" providing water, snacks, and sunscreen to homeless individuals during heatwaves, addressing a critical need exacerbated by social inequalities and addiction.

150th Anniversary of Germany's Hermann Monument Celebrated

The Hermann Monument in Germany, commemorating Arminius's victory over the Romans in 9 AD, celebrates its 150th anniversary on August 16th with a large festival; its construction reflects 19th-century German nationalism, and debate continues about the battle's actual location.
